Re: Neutral Referees : Mon Dec 04, 2017 7:28 am  
FlexWheeler wrote:
For the love of God have neutral refs, it's ridiculous. Can you imagine England football playing a world cup final against Germany, with a German ref?

1. If he was the best ref available, why not? If you accept the premise that a ref is going to be biased towards his home country then where does it stop? Home state/county? Home city/suburb? Do we assume that a ref born in Blacktown (Western Sydney) is incapable of fairly governing a game between Cronulla and Penrith because one is desirable beachside and the other is (relatively lower socio-economic) western suburbs? Do fans from one side want to eliminate a ref from a Hull derby based on which side of the river he lives?

2. It's up to the RLIF to bring more 'neutral' refs into the game.
History has shown that the RFL and NRL do not consider recruiting and mentoring referees from outside their domain to be important - there's one Kiwi in the NRL (and he's barely first grade standard) and are there any Welsh/Scots/French in the RFL at all? It's taken 105 years for the Aussies to get a couple of female touchies FFS. If the RLIF don't do it, it won't happen.

Re: Neutral Referees : Mon Dec 04, 2017 1:24 pm  
The problem with this though is that there are probably far too few people wanting to be an RL referee in England or Australia, never mind outside of those.

And to have a referee up to the required standard for a World Cup Final, they would need to be working in the top leagues around the world - and where are the top leagues? England and Australia.

So unless there is ever a time when neither of these two teams are in a final, we are always going to struggle to get the calibre of ref required that isn't from one of these countries.

Re: Neutral Referees : Wed Dec 06, 2017 2:24 pm  
I’ve no doubt that any ref will have the honest intention of refereeing objectively and fairly. I don’t see how it is possible not to be biased albeit unintentionally.

An Australian RL ref as a child will have been and still will be an RL fan. He will be a supporter of an NRL club and will be a fan of Australia. It’s inconceivable that those facts will not influence his decision making.

That said we need refs of other nations to be refereeing in SL and the NRL before they can be appointed to international games. That’s up to the administrators of those leagues to increase the diversity of the refs in their respective competitions. Until that happens there’s no chance of neutral refs.

Re: Neutral Referees : Wed Dec 06, 2017 3:14 pm  
IIRC a few years ago in one of the 4 Nations games, England vs Australia, the proposal was put forward that Thierry Alibert was to be the referee, but the ARL complained that he wasn't experienced enough, and they got Steve Ganson instead.

Hence, even if there is someone "neutral" it doesn't necessarily mean that everyone sees the as most suitable.
